监管和法律更新

Flowmark:革新Markdown与纯文本自动格式化与换行体验

监管和法律更新
Flowmark: Better auto-formatting and line wrapping for Markdown and plaintext

随着AI工具和现代写作需求的不断提升,Markdown格式的文本处理愈发重要。Flowmark作为一款纯Python的Markdown自动格式化工具,致力于带来更优质的文本排版体验,提升文档协作效率,减少代码冲突,实现更智能的换行与排版。本文深度解析Flowmark的功能优势、使用场景及其独特的自动换行技术,帮助用户优化Markdown及纯文本编辑工作流程。

在当今数字时代,内容创作和文本编辑的效率直接影响着生产力和质量。Markdown作为一种轻量级标记语言,因其简洁易用被广泛应用于技术文档、博客写作、代码注释等领域。然而,Markdown文档在多人协作和持续更新过程中常常面临格式不统一、换行混乱、合并冲突频发等问题。正是在此背景下,Flowmark这一创新的自动格式化工具应运而生。它不仅能够清晰地规范Markdown文档结构,更通过先进的语义换行技术,极大提升了文档的可读性和协作友好度。 Flowmark是一款基于Python开发的纯Markdown自动格式化工具。

其设计宗旨是提供适用于现代AI工作流及团队协同的高效文本处理解决方案。与其他Markdown格式化工具不同,Flowmark在默认规则设定上更为谨慎和实用,确保在不引起过多格式变动的前提下,实现风格统一和排版优雅。它支持包括CommonMark及GitHub风格的Markdown(GFM),这使其兼容多种主流Markdown变体,满足各类用户需求。 在多样的文本编辑方式中,Flowmark可通过命令行工具、IDE自动化插件或Python库的形式灵活调用。无论是作为VSCode、Cursor这类编辑器中的自动保存格式化插件,还是在文档流水线中作为标准化工具,Flowmark都能发挥强大作用。特别是在使用语言模型(LLM)生成文本的场景中,Flowmark可以有效规范输出内容格式,保证文档风格一致,同时减少因换行不合理带来的版本控制混乱。

Flowmark最具特色的功能之一是其先进的换行算法。传统的Markdown格式化工具通常采用固定宽度换行,有时完全不换行,导致阅读体验不佳,或者在代码版本管理中产生较大的diff差异。Flowmark创新地引入了“语义换行”机制,它能够智能识别句子边界,优先在逻辑和语义完整点进行换行。这样不仅使文档结构清晰、阅读自然,也大幅度减少合并冲突,让协作更加高效顺畅。 语义换行基于快速且轻量级的正则表达式句子分割技术实现,兼顾速度和准确性。相较于复杂的句子解析器,这一方式简单但实用,而且支持多种拉丁字母和西里尔字符语言,尽管对中文、日文、韩文等亚洲语言的支持尚在完善中。

Flowmark默认的换行宽度设置为88字符,这一宽度既符合视觉舒适度,也兼顾了常见终端及代码规范,是业界广泛认同的折中选择。 除了换行优化,Flowmark还提供了多项智能排版功能。比如它支持自动将“直引号”转化为专业排版中的“弯引号”,提升文档的视觉美感和专业度。此功能在代码块中智能禁止生效,确保代码片段的准确无误。此外,Flowmark还能识别并替换合适场合的省略号符号,提高文本的表达精准度。 在保持格式优雅的同时,Flowmark非常注重对原有文件的保护机制。

它在处理带有YAML前置内容的Markdown文件时,能完整保留这部分内容不做修改,这对许多文档生成及静态网站构建工具尤为重要。此举确保了文档元信息的稳定性,同时不会影响正文的清理和格式化。 Flowmark的安装和使用也非常便捷。通过Python的包管理工具pip或更高级的uv工具,用户可以轻松安装并快速上手。对于日常使用者来说,只需简单配置编辑器即可实现保存自动格式化,大幅减少手动整理格式的时间成本。命令行模式支持多种参数定制,让用户能根据自身需求灵活调整,如开启或关闭语义换行、智能引号替换、自动省略号处理等。

在实际项目中,Flowmark的优势不言而喻。对于团队协作,尤其是进行版本控制的文档,通过Flowmark格式化后,文本变动更具针对性,减少了不必要的空白或换行引起的冲突,帮助团队成员快速定位变更内容。同时,它还能作为LLM或自动化工具的后处理模块,统一生成文本格式,避免输出结果千篇一律或格式错乱。 与市面上一些同类工具相比,Flowmark的设计理念更偏向“零干扰”和“高兼容”。像markdownfmt、mdformat和Prettier等都是功能强大的Markdown格式化方案,但它们在默认换行和格式规范上有不同侧重,往往无法实现语义层面的换行智能处理,或配置复杂、依赖较多。Flowmark则以依赖精简、功能集中、规则优雅著称,尤其适合追求轻量、高效以及集成灵活性的用户群体。

此外,Flowmark开源社区活跃,文档充足,开发者持续更新和完善功能,使其不仅是一款实用工具,更是Markdown生态中的创新力量。用户可以参与开发、提出建议或自定义扩展,满足不同场景的深度应用需求。 总的来说,Flowmark引领了Markdown自动格式化向更智能、更人性化方向的演进。通过引入语义换行、智能引号替换、代码保护等创新特色,它帮助现代内容创作者、开发者和团队优化文档编辑流程,提升协作体验。无论是个人写作者,还是大型文档项目团队,Flowmark都是提升Markdown和纯文本格式管理效率的理想利器。未来,随着对更多语言及格式的支持不断加强,Flowmark有望成为跨平台、多场景下无可替代的文本格式化标准工具。

加密货币交易所的自动交易 以最优惠的价格买卖您的加密货币 Privatejetfinder.com

下一步
Lambda calculus cooked N ways: Benchmarks for capture-avoiding substitution
2025年10月12号 10点20分37秒 深入解析Lambda演算多种实现方式及其捕获避免替换的性能基准

本文详细探讨了Lambda演算中捕获避免替换的多种实现策略及其性能表现,涵盖了从理论基础到实际基准测试的全面分析,为研究者和开发者提供深入理解Lambda表达式绑定与规范化的实用参考。

 Robinhood’s OpenAI, SpaceX private equity tokens face EU scrutiny
2025年10月12号 10点21分40秒 Robinhood私人股权代币引发欧盟监管关注,OpenAI与SpaceX成焦点

随着数字资产和代币化证券市场的快速发展,Robinhood推出的OpenAI和SpaceX私人股权代币在欧洲引发了监管机构的高度关注。本文深入探讨了这些代币的特点、投资风险、监管挑战以及未来市场的发展趋势。

 Bitcoin data points to rally to $120K after pro BTC traders abandon their bearish bets
2025年10月12号 10点22分33秒 比特币反转信号显现:专业交易员放弃看跌押注,价格有望冲击12万美元

随着专业比特币交易员逐渐撤离看跌仓位,比特币价格表现出强劲韧性,多项市场指标显示投资者信心回暖,潜在的牛市动力正在积聚。本文深入解析当前比特币衍生品市场动态、宏观经济背景及技术走势,探讨价格冲击12万美元关口的可能路径与影响。

Bitcoin's 5% Problem: Why Most People Still Don't Own Crypto—And What That Means for Its Future
2025年10月12号 10点23分40秒 比特币的5%困境:为何大多数人仍未拥有加密货币及其未来影响

随着加密货币的快速发展,比特币作为最具代表性的数字资产,却仅被约5%的人口持有。解析背后的原因及这种现象对数字货币未来发展的深远影响,探讨比特币身份认同的挑战与机遇。

Crayola’s now-CEO leaned in to automation when everyone else was offshoring and now he’s reaping the rewards
2025年10月12号 10点24分59秒 克雷奥拉CEO逆势而为,自动化战略助力企业立于不败之地

克雷奥拉公司在全球制造业普遍选择将生产外包到海外之际,CEO彼得·鲁吉耶罗坚持本土自动化升级,凭借高效创新的生产方式成功应对国际贸易壁垒,实现业务稳步增长。本文深入探析克雷奥拉的经营战略转型,展现其成功背后的关键驱动力和启示。

2 Stocks to Buy With $5,000 and Hold for a Decade
2025年10月12号 10点26分08秒 投资未来:如何用5000美元锁定Netflix与Roku的十年增长机遇

深入解析Netflix与Roku的市场优势与成长潜力,探讨为何投资这两家流媒体巨头是实现长期财富增长的明智选择。

Robinhood Stock Tokens Face EU Regulator Probe After OpenAI Warns: “Not Our Equity
2025年10月12号 10点27分14秒 Robinhood股票代币引发欧盟监管调查,OpenAI强烈澄清:非真实股权

Robinhood近期推出的基于区块链技术的股票代币产品在欧洲市场引发监管关注,尤其是在OpenAI公开声明与该产品无关后,欧盟监管机构开始深入调查其合法性和合规风险。本文深入剖析Robinhood股票代币的设计争议、监管挑战及其未来发展可能性。